Output 51d6b0ffc31d49f7adf5b51ea8a4bf126de6bcb5453e5fc269a8ccae4038af24:0

value
2030760
script pubkey
OP_0 OP_PUSHBYTES_20 8fffece31c5bd574f965e1d1ad0c547d12456876
address
bc1q3ll7eccut02hf7t9u8g66rz505fy26rk3ngfhm
transaction
51d6b0ffc31d49f7adf5b51ea8a4bf126de6bcb5453e5fc269a8ccae4038af24
confirmations
126771
spent
true